Holstentor, Rathaus, Marienkirche, Buddenbrookhaus, and Marzipan

Lübeck is famous for its UNESCO-listed old town with brick-Gothic architecture including the Marienkirche, Rathaus (Town Hall), and Holstentor, the Buddenbrook House, and Niederegger marzipan.

Lübeck
Creative Commons License photo credit: hsivonen

The Baltic Coast city Lübeck has a wonderful old town located on an island in the Trave River. Lübeck preserved its original medieval town layout and has over a thousand listed buildings – both reasons contributing to its inclusion as one of more than 30 German sites on the UNESCO World Cultural Heritage list. Lübeck is best known for its magnificent Brick Gothic buildings including the Holsten Tor, Rathaus,and numerous churches including the Marienkirche, which served as model for many similar Brick Gothic churches that were built in the Baltic region. Low Airfares and Discount Tickets to RLG on Air Berlin and OLT

Air Berlin, OLT, and charter airlines have cheap ticket and low fares on European flights from Cologne and Munich to Rostock Airport (RLG) on the Baltic Sea coast of Northern Germany.

Petrikirche V
Creative Commons License photo credit: tillwe

Rostock-Laage Airport (RLG)  is a small regional airport around 30 km (20 miles) south of the Baltic Sea port Rostock. Low-cost airlines Air Berlin, Germanwings, regional airline OLT, and charters have flights to Rostock from mostly holiday destinations in southern Europe.
